What is the salary of a Legislative Paraprofessional? In the United States, a Legislative Paraprofessional earns an average salary of $46,234. The salary range for a Legislative Paraprofessional is usually between $32,816 and $59,940 per year, representing the 25th to 75th percentiles respectively. The top 10% of earners, that is the 90th percentile, have an annual salary of $66,575. The highest Legislative Paraprofessional salary in the United States was $113,788. The average hourly pay for a Legislative Paraprofessional is $22.23.
